What the industry gets wrong
The tech industry has a complicated relationship with work-life balance that deserves examination before we get to the practical advice.
The hustle culture narrative — the glorification of 80-hour weeks, the badge of honor attached to being always available, the implicit message that people who leave at 6pm aren't serious about their careers — is both pervasive and counterproductive. It's counterproductive because the research on this is unambiguous: extended overwork produces diminishing returns, and past a certain threshold, working more hours produces less output, not more, while accumulating fatigue debt that takes significant time to repay.
The narrative persists anyway, partly because it's genuinely difficult to measure knowledge work output and easier to use visible hours as a proxy, and partly because the people who benefited from the hustle culture era — who worked insane hours early in their careers and were rewarded for it — have a natural tendency to believe the hours were the cause rather than a correlation.
The unlimited PTO trap is real. Research on unlimited PTO policies consistently finds that employees take less time off under unlimited policies than under fixed ones — because without a defined entitlement, taking vacation requires justifying it against an implicit standard of what "enough" work looks like. Unlimited PTO can function as a benefit for the company more than for the employee.
The "we're a family" framing is a warning sign. Families don't fire you when the business needs change. Organizations that use family language often use it to justify expectations of loyalty and availability that exceed what an employment relationship should require. Healthy workplaces have good boundaries, not family dynamics.

The cognitive resource problem
Deep concentration — the kind required for serious software development — is a finite resource. Research on cognitive performance consistently shows that the capacity for high-quality focused work depletes over the course of a day, and that after extended periods of concentration, performance on complex tasks degrades significantly even when subjective experience suggests otherwise.
This is the mechanism behind the phenomenon every developer recognizes: the bug that seemed impossible at 9pm that was obvious at 9am the next morning. The architecture decision that felt clear after a weekend away from the problem. The insight that came during a walk rather than at the desk.
Managing cognitive resources means treating deep concentration as the scarce asset it is. Protecting the high-concentration hours for the work that requires them. Using lower-concentration hours for meetings, email, administrative work. Taking actual breaks rather than switching between tasks. Getting enough sleep, which is the single most effective cognitive performance intervention and the one most consistently sacrificed by developers in crunch periods.
The developer who manages their cognitive resources deliberately will consistently outperform the developer who doesn't, over any timeline longer than a few weeks.
Boundaries with the work
The nature of software development creates specific boundary challenges that other jobs don't have in the same form. The work is always accessible — the laptop is always there, the codebase is always one SSH connection away, the Slack notifications are always one phone unlock away. There is no physical separation from the work the way there is for someone who leaves tools at the office.
This means boundaries have to be created deliberately rather than arising naturally from the structure of the work. The developer who doesn't create them tends to find that work expands to fill all available time — not because of malicious employer demands, but because the problems are interesting and the laptop is right there and finishing this one thing won't take long.
The boundaries that work are specific and behavioral rather than aspirational. Not "I'll try to work less" but "I close the laptop at 7pm and don't open it again until morning." Not "I should take more breaks" but "I work in ninety-minute blocks and take a real break between them." Specific commitments that create structure the work will otherwise consume.
The hardest boundary for many developers is the one around on-call and after-hours availability. Being reachable for production incidents is a legitimate professional expectation in many roles. Being reachable for non-urgent questions at 10pm is not. The distinction matters and is worth making explicit with your team rather than leaving it to drift into the worst-case interpretation.
The going analog practice
One of the most effective work-life balance practices for developers is also one of the most counterintuitive: doing things that have nothing to do with technology, deliberately and regularly.
The instinct to stay adjacent to the work during downtime — following tech Twitter, reading engineering blogs, working on side projects — feels productive and sometimes is. But it also means the cognitive systems that do the technical work never fully rest. The problems stay active in the background. The mental context never fully clears.
Activities that are genuinely different — physical, creative, social, outdoor — create the mental space that recovery requires. A long run. A meal cooked from scratch. Time with people who don't work in tech and don't want to talk about it. A hike or a climb or a sport that requires enough physical attention that the code problem in the background has nowhere to run.
These aren't luxuries. They're recovery strategies. The developer who has a rich life outside the screen tends to bring more to the screen — more creativity, more patience, more perspective — than the one whose world has contracted to the terminal and the ticket queue.

The burnout warning signs
Burnout in developers tends to follow a recognizable pattern, and it's worth naming the early warning signs before they become the late ones.
The first signs are often motivational: the problems that used to be interesting stop being interesting. The satisfaction of shipping something disappears. The work becomes something to get through rather than something to engage with. This is different from a bad week — it's a persistent shift in how the work feels.
The second wave is cognitive: concentration becomes harder. The bugs that should be simple take longer to find. The code that used to flow stops flowing. The thinking that was fluid becomes effortful in ways it wasn't before.
The third wave is physical and emotional: sleep disruption, irritability, a pervasive sense of exhaustion that rest doesn't resolve, cynicism about the work and the organization that feels different from the healthy skepticism most developers maintain.
If you recognize the first wave in yourself, the time to act is then — not when you reach the third. The interventions that work at the first wave are much less disruptive than the ones required at the third. A deliberate break. A conversation with your manager about workload. A serious commitment to the going analog practice. Time off that's actually off.
What good organizations actually do
Work-life balance isn't only an individual problem. The organizational context shapes what's possible, and it's worth being clear about what good organizations actually look like on this dimension.
Good organizations have sustainable pacing as a default rather than an exception. Crunches happen — production incidents, launch deadlines, genuine emergencies — but they're followed by recovery, not by the next crunch. The crunch is the exception. The sustainable pace is the rule.
Good organizations model the behavior they want to see. When senior engineers and managers take vacations, leave at reasonable hours, and talk openly about the importance of recovery, it creates permission for everyone else to do the same. When leaders model overwork, it creates pressure regardless of what the culture document says.
Good organizations measure output, not hours. The developer who ships quality work in forty hours a week is more valuable than the one who ships the same quality work in sixty — because the first one has twenty hours of capacity for the next thing, and the second one is running at the edge of their sustainable limit.
